West Virginia Statutes

§ 4-11-2 — Definitions

West Virginia·Ch. 4 THE LEGISLATURE·Art. 11 LEGISLATIVE APPROPRIATION OF FEDERAL FUNDS
As used in this article: “Federal funds” means any financial assistance made to a spending unit by the United States government, whether a loan, grant, block grant, subsidy, augmentation, reimbursement or any other form of such assistance, including “federal-matching funds”; “Federal-matching funds” means federal funds of a specified amount or proportion for which a specified outlay of state contributions, including funds, property or services, are required as a condition for receipt or expenditure; “Spending unit” means the State of West Virginia and all agencies, offices, departments, divisions, boards, commissions, councils, committees or other entities of the state government for which an appropriation is requested or to which an appropriation is made by the Legislature. “Spending u
